Chronic care refers to the ongoing medical attention needed for long-term health conditions such as diabetes or heart disease. Patients with these persistent conditions require consistent support, and they need a structured plan to maintain their quality of life. Because these illnesses last for extended periods, the approach to treatment focuses on management rather than a quick cure. Here is more information about chronic care support:

Managing Multiple Conditions

Patients may face the challenge of having several chronic illnesses at once, and this can complicate their daily routines. They need a comprehensive strategy that addresses every aspect of their health. While some treatments might conflict with others, a coordinated care plan helps safely navigate these potential issues.

Your healthcare team works to synchronize medications and therapies, so you receive the most effective care possible. This coordination is designed to prevent adverse drug interactions and make sure that treating one condition does not worsen another. When you have a unified team monitoring your health, you can have a more secure care plan.

Monitoring Long-term Outcomes

Tracking progress over months or years remains a fundamental part of successful chronic care management. Medical professionals look for subtle changes in your health metrics, and they adjust treatment plans accordingly to keep you on the right track. Regular check-ups allow providers to catch potential complications early before they become severe problems.

Data collected over time provides a clear picture of how well a specific treatment works for you. You might not notice minor improvements day-to-day, but long-term monitoring reveals the bigger picture of your health. Because chronic conditions evolve, your care strategy must adapt to meet your changing needs.

Understanding how different conditions interact enables you to make better decisions about your lifestyle and diet. Education is a key component in effectively managing multiple diagnoses. While the medical details may seem complex, breaking them down into manageable steps makes the process easier.

Helping Patients With Guidance

Navigating the healthcare system may be confusing for many people, especially those managing complex needs. Professionals provide clear instructions and resources, so you understand exactly what steps to take next. If you are unsure about a doctor’s order, a team can clarify the information with:

  • Medication schedules
  • Diet adjustments
  • Appointment reminders
  • Symptom tracking logs

Support extends beyond just medical advice; it includes encouragement during difficult times. You are not just a collection of symptoms, and medical providers treat the whole person to promote better overall well-being. While the road may be long, having a knowledgeable guide makes the process much more manageable.

Providing Remote Care

Remote care technologies allow patients to receive high-quality support from the comfort of their own homes. We use digital tools to monitor vital signs, which reduces the need for frequent and tiring trips to the clinic. Since technology bridges the gap between appointments, you stay connected to your health team at all times.
